jQuery基础教程:选择器与DOM操作实例解析

需积分: 9 1 下载量 77 浏览量 更新于2024-07-10 收藏 1.89MB PPT 举报
"jQuery学习教程,包括表单对象属性过滤选择器的使用示例" 在网页开发中,jQuery是一个非常流行且实用的JavaScript库,它简化了许多DOM操作,提供了强大的选择器,以及流畅的动画效果。jQuery的理念是“Write Less, Do More”,即用更少的代码实现更多的功能,这使得开发效率大大提高。 jQuery选择器是其核心特性之一,它们允许开发者高效地选取DOM元素。在“表单对象属性过滤选择器示例”中,我们可以看到以下几点: 1. 改变表单内可用`<input>`元素的值:通过jQuery的`val()`方法,我们可以轻松设置或获取表单元素的值。例如,`$("input[type='text']").val("新值")`会将所有文本输入框的值设置为“新值”。 2. 改变表单内不可用`<input>`元素的值:即使元素是禁用状态,`val()`方法仍然可以用于修改其值。不过,需要注意的是,禁用的表单元素通常不会在提交时发送数据。 3. 获取多选框选中的个数:使用`length`属性,我们可以知道有多少个复选框被选中。例如,`$("input[type='checkbox']:checked").length`返回选中复选框的数量。 4. 获取下拉框选中的内容:通过`text()`方法,我们可以获取到`<select>`元素中被选中的`<option>`的文本内容。例如,`$("select option:selected").text()`会返回当前选中的选项的文本。 jQuery中的DOM操作也非常强大,包括添加、删除、替换和操作HTML元素等。例如,`append()`用于在元素末尾添加内容,`remove()`用于删除元素,`html()`用于设置或获取元素的HTML内容。 此外,jQuery还提供了丰富的动画效果,如淡入淡出(`fadeIn/fadeOut`)、滑动(`slideToggle`)等,使得页面交互更加生动。 在JavaScript框架的世界里,jQuery因其易用性和广泛支持而备受推崇。它的优势在于轻量级的体积、强大的选择器引擎、简洁的API以及良好的浏览器兼容性。jQuery使得开发者能够跨浏览器地编写一致的代码,极大地提高了开发效率。 学习jQuery,尤其是掌握表单对象属性过滤选择器的使用,对于提升网页开发技能是非常有价值的。通过熟练运用jQuery,开发者可以更快速、更高效地构建交互性强、用户体验优良的网页应用。